What is Rheumatoid Arthritis (RA)?

Rheumatoid Arthritis (RA) is a chronic, progressive autoimmune inflammatory disorder primarily affecting the joints. Its exact cause remains unknown, but it involves significant immune system dysregulation, often characterized by the production of rheumatoid factor. RA typically presents with polyarticular symmetric joint involvement, meaning it affects multiple joints on both sides of the body, and can also manifest with various systemic complications beyond the joints. Understanding its definition, etiology, characteristics, and pathophysiology is fundamental to effective management and treatment. This complex condition requires ongoing medical attention and a tailored approach to care.

  • Definition: Chronic, progressive autoimmune inflammatory disorder.
  • Etiology: Unknown, involving immune system dysregulation.
  • Characteristics: Polyarticular symmetric joint involvement, systemic manifestations.
  • Pathophysiology: Immune system dysregulation, rheumatoid factor production.

What are the primary treatment objectives for Rheumatoid Arthritis?

The primary treatment objectives for Rheumatoid Arthritis are multifaceted, aiming to significantly improve the patient's overall health and functional capacity. A key goal is to effectively reduce joint swelling, stiffness, and pain, which are hallmark symptoms that severely impact daily life. Beyond symptomatic relief, treatment endeavors to improve the patient's quality of life by preserving joint function and enabling participation in daily activities. Furthermore, preventing systemic complications associated with RA and slowing the destructive joint changes that can lead to permanent disability are crucial long-term objectives. Achieving these goals requires a comprehensive and sustained therapeutic strategy.

  • Reduce joint swelling, stiffness, and pain.
  • Improve quality of life and functional ability.
  • Prevent systemic complications of the disease.
  • Slow destructive joint changes and preserve joint integrity.

How is Rheumatoid Arthritis managed, given there is no cure?

Managing Rheumatoid Arthritis involves a comprehensive, individualized approach, acknowledging that there is currently no cure for the condition. Treatment strategies combine nonpharmacologic and pharmacologic interventions to control symptoms, prevent joint damage, and maintain function. Nonpharmacologic therapies focus on supportive measures like adequate rest, weight management, and specialized physical and occupational therapies to preserve joint mobility and strength. Pharmacologic therapy forms the cornerstone of disease management, utilizing various drug classes to target inflammation and immune system activity. This integrated approach helps patients live more comfortably, mitigate disease progression, and enhance their overall well-being.

  • Nonpharmacologic Therapy: Includes adequate rest, weight reduction (if obese), occupational therapy, physical therapy and exercise, specific dietary considerations (Omega-3, Curcumin), and surgical options like tendon repair or joint replacements.
  • Pharmacologic Therapy: Involves NSAIDs for symptomatic relief, corticosteroids for acute flares, and disease-modifying antirheumatic drugs (DMARDs) to slow disease progression.

What are the key recommendations for Rheumatoid Arthritis treatment?

Key recommendations for Rheumatoid Arthritis treatment emphasize early and aggressive intervention to prevent irreversible joint damage and improve long-term outcomes. Initiating treatment with disease-modifying antirheumatic drugs (DMARDs) as early as possible is paramount. Methotrexate is widely considered the first-line DMARD due to its efficacy and established safety profile. For patients with high disease activity or inadequate response to conventional DMARDs, considering biologic DMARDs becomes essential. Glucocorticoids are often used as bridging therapy to control acute symptoms while DMARDs take effect. Encouraging physical activity and patient education are vital for self-management, alongside regular assessment of disease activity to adjust therapy as needed for optimal results.

  • Early treatment with DMARDs to prevent joint damage.
  • Methotrexate as the recommended first-line treatment.
  • Consider biologic DMARDs for high disease activity or inadequate response.
  • Use glucocorticoids as bridging therapy for acute symptom control.
  • Encourage physical activity and comprehensive patient education.
  • Regularly assess disease activity and adjust therapy accordingly.

What common questions arise regarding Rheumatoid Arthritis therapy?

Understanding common questions and misconceptions surrounding Rheumatoid Arthritis therapy is crucial for both patients and healthcare providers. These often revolve around appropriate drug selection, the indications for specific treatments, and the potential side effects or limitations of various medications. For instance, questions frequently arise regarding DMARD choices for patients with co-existing conditions like renal insufficiency, hepatitis, or diabetes, highlighting the need for individualized treatment plans. Clarifying the precise role of NSAIDs—that they provide symptomatic relief but do not alter disease progression—is also a recurring theme. Additionally, awareness of potential drug toxicities, such as retinal toxicity associated with certain medications like Hydroxychloroquine, is vital for patient safety and monitoring.

  • Considerations for DMARD choice in patients with comorbidities (e.g., renal insufficiency, hepatitis, diabetes).
  • Indications for initiating DMARDs, particularly in progressive disease.
  • Clarification on the limitations of NSAIDs; they do not slow disease progression.
  • Awareness of specific drug toxicities, such as retinal toxicity from Hydroxychloroquine.

Frequently Asked Questions

Q

What is the primary goal of treating Rheumatoid Arthritis?

A

The primary goal is to reduce joint swelling, stiffness, and pain, improve quality of life, prevent systemic complications, and slow destructive joint changes to preserve function and mobility.

Q

Do NSAIDs cure Rheumatoid Arthritis or slow its progression?

A

NSAIDs provide rapid symptomatic relief from pain and swelling but do not slow disease progression or prevent joint deformity. They are used for acute symptom management only.

Q

What is considered the first-line pharmacologic treatment for RA?

A

Methotrexate (MTX) is widely considered the first-line disease-modifying antirheumatic drug (DMARD) for Rheumatoid Arthritis due to its established efficacy and favorable safety profile.
